Pisak (m)

plural: Piskove

original: писак (пискове)

mouthpiece(s), whistle(s)

reed consisting of a base (the Body) with a vibrating blade (the Tongue)

Identical types: 55

Peštersko-Starovlaško region, SW Serbia; NB: ➺ homonyms.

According to Vukosavljević, pipers from the Javor mountain [area] usually make their reeds of Hazelwood (Чибукови [Čibukovi; (Corylus avellana)] or Snowball bush (Козја погача [Kozja pogača (Viburnum opulus Roseum]).
